Service Corporation International (SCI) is North America's largest deathcare provider, operating 1,485 funeral service locations and 500 cemeteries across 44 U.S. states, eight Canadian provinces, the District of Columbia, and Puerto Rico. The company generates revenue through at-need and preneed sales of funeral and cemetery merchandise and services, operating under the Dignity Memorial brand and several other regional and specialized brands. SCI's business model combines recurring preneed contract sales—where customers purchase funeral and cemetery services in advance, often funded through insurance or trust arrangements—with at-need service delivery at the time of death, creating a diversified revenue stream with both upfront cash collection and deferred revenue recognition. The company operates a capital-efficient, geographically diversified network that benefits from scale advantages in procurement, brand recognition, and operational leverage, with approximately 25,000 employees (17,869 full-time and 7,318 part-time) serving a broad customer base across North America. Unit economics are characterized by high-margin preneed sales production that generates long-term backlog value, combined with at-need service revenue that benefits from average revenue per service growth driven by trust fund earnings and merchandise mix. The company's competitive moat derives from its unmatched geographic footprint, brand portfolio, established customer relationships, and the sticky nature of preneed contracts that lock in future revenue.
【Modest volume headwinds moderating】 Management expects funeral volumes to decline 1%–3% in 2026 as the COVID pull-forward effect continues to diminish, but anticipates this headwind will moderate as the year progresses and demographics and preneed backlog effects become more visible. Average revenue per funeral service is expected to grow at inflationary rates, supported by higher cumulative trust earnings on maturing preneed contracts and the company's operational decision to no longer deliver preneed merchandise at the time of sale, which increases the value of contracts maturing from the backlog. Preneed cemetery sales production is forecast to grow in the low- to mid-single-digit range, with cemetery segment margins expected to expand 30–60 basis points, while funeral segment margins are anticipated to be slightly down due to modest cremation mix increases and higher selling costs. The company remains focused on disciplined expense management, targeting fixed cost growth slightly below inflationary levels, and continues to pursue acquisitions within its $75 million–$125 million annual investment target while maintaining its capital deployment program of dividends and share repurchases.
